This year marks the eighth Commemoration of the Enslaved at Wake Forest. The observance is scheduled for Tuesday, April 28, from 4:30 – 5 p.m. As in years past,  the Commemoration will take place on the steps of Wait Chapel. In the event of rain, the event will move inside Wait Chapel.

The Commemoration brings the campus community together to remember and honor the lives of the enslaved individuals who worked for or were sold to benefit the institution that would become Wake Forest University.
